Professor with a deep interest in the field of dentistry, Dr. Justin Lane Kolker is an esteemed Associate Professor of Operative Dentistry at the University of Iowa. With a robust academic background, she holds degrees from Iowa State University and the University of Iowa, where she also earned her PhD in Oral Science. Dr. Kolker's research is primarily centered on the detection and classification of dental caries, with a particular emphasis on utilizing the International Caries Detection and Assessment System (ICDAS). Dr. Kolker's work in early caries clinical detection and root caries classification has significantly contributed to advancements in dental diagnostics. Her research endeavors aim to improve the accuracy and efficiency of caries detection, ultimately enhancing patient care and treatment outcomes.
